FRENCH BOXER’S WIN

AMERICAN OUTPOINTED (10 a.m.) NEW YORK, Dec. 8. Making his first appearance in the American ring, the French and European middleweight champion, Marcel Cerdan, list. 51b., of Casablanca, punched his way to a points decision over Georgie Abrams, list 631b5., of Washington, described as America’s cleverest middleweight, in a closely contested 10-round bout at Madison Square Garden.
